Enter this inn, plate IV - Illustration by Gustave Dore (1832-1883) captures the essence of a captivating and mysterious scene from La legende du Jeif wandering. This enchanting print, created in 1862, showcases Dore's exceptional talent for storytelling through his intricate engravings. In this particular illustration, we are transported to an old French street where an aged Jewish man stands before an inviting inn. The worn sign hanging above him beckons passersby to enter and discover what lies within. A young girl gazes curiously at the man, perhaps intrigued by his ancient appearance or captivated by the secrets he may hold. Dore masterfully conveys a sense of timelessness and immortality through his depiction of the characters. The contrast between youth and old age is striking as it highlights both the transience of life and the enduring nature of human experiences. The composition exudes a certain air of mystery, with hints of religious symbolism intertwined throughout. It invites viewers to ponder upon themes such as faith, destiny, and the passage of time.
